✔ Pros:
- Foolproof setup wizard for Tenda Nova mesh Wi-Fi systems
- Easy to use app for working through router and Wi-Fi settings
- Overall management and GUI is user-friendly
- Good coverage in home
- Low budget mesh network
☹ Cons:
- Lack of advanced settings for manual adjustments
- Renaming connected devices and reverting to default name can be problematic
- Icons beside device names not showing properly
- Updating firmware can be difficult and requires setting up each device independently
- Lack of app updates and optimizations can lead to frustrating experience.

A Clean and Simple App That Works
By Superjon78 (Pcmac user)
I have used this app to set up the app Nova mesh Wi-Fi systems in different homes. The setup wizard works every time and is foolproof. Using the app to work through the settings in the router and Wi-Fi is easy, too.
My only request is for an “Advanced” tab in SETTINGS where I could manually adjust things like DHCP Server IP address and subnet mask to whatever I want instead of having to select from three pre-determined options.

It does the job
By Olie04 (Pcmac user)
For a low budget mesh network, the app does a pretty good job. One of the main issues I have is updating firmware. I added two more novas to my setup and I tried updating firmware on the existing network but it wasn’t downloading. I was able to update the firmware by setting them each up independently, THEN update the firmware works. Kind of a pain, but it’s the only workaround. Other than that, I love the Nova MW3’s
